Default Buying Tial goods!

where have some of you bought your Tial products!

i want to buy the Tial V-Band housing and the Tial MVS 38mm wastegate, and have been searching around online for them and dont want to over pay for them!

right now ebay has both the turbine housing and MVS EWG, the housing is $399 and i think the EWG was around $250! i worry about buying them from ebay because of the fact that im worried i wont get the v-band flanges and what not that i need!

amazon had the housing for about $360 but i didnt check on the WG!

where are the good deals at people?

Originally Posted by WonTon
where are the good deals at people?
$360 and $250 are probably as good as you're going to get for the housing & WG respectively. That stuff does not come up used very often and even then it fetches near-new prices since it's current baller ****. And Tial certainly has minimum advertised prices for their dealers. I did get a bit of a discount through Tim because he is a dealer and is sculpting a bunch of stainless steel for me, though I think for accounting purposes the discount was applied to his services rather than the Tial parts themselves.

Anyway, start scouring classifieds hoping to find gently used parts, or call/email dealers to see if you can get multi-item discounts. I googled around for weeks and didn't have any magic deals fall in my lap for this stuff. Good **** costs money. baller.gif
